2000 Lada Vaz vs. 1995 Pontiac Sunfire
To start off, 2000 Lada Vaz is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1995 Pontiac Sunfire.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1995 Pontiac Sunfire would be higher. At 2,475 cc (4 cylinders), 1995 Pontiac Sunfire is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Pontiac Sunfire (148 HP @ 5200 RPM) has 67 more horse power than 2000 Lada Vaz. (81 HP @ 5400 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1995 Pontiac Sunfire should accelerate faster than 2000 Lada Vaz.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Pontiac Sunfire weights approximately 509 kg more than 2000 Lada Vaz.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2000 Lada Vaz is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1995 Pontiac Sunfire.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2000 Lada Vaz will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1995 Pontiac Sunfire (226 Nm) has 109 more torque (in Nm) than 2000 Lada Vaz. (117 Nm). This means 1995 Pontiac Sunfire will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2000 Lada Vaz.
